John Wilks 1838–1904 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: abt 1838

Birth Location: Hook Norton, Oxfordshire, England

Death Date: 20 Apr 1904

Death Location: Oxford County, Ont, Can

Father: Thomas Wilks

Mother: Alice Hitchman

Spouse(s): Elizabeth Sweatman

Children(s): John Wilks

In 1838, John Wilks entered the world in Hook Norton, Oxfordshire, England, born to Thomas Wilks And Alice Hitchman. John Wilks married Elizabeth Sweatman, and had children including John Wilks. John Wilks passed away in 1904 in Oxford County, Ont, Can.
